“The cease fire went into effect on the morning of May 28.
“The Jews want to surrender,” a legion officer said. “They’ve sent over two rabbis.”
I found them seated on a bench next to a MP. On the left was Rabbi Mintzberg, who seemed lost in prayer. Rabbi Hazan stared with patriarchal intensity at Major Tal.
“I will only negotiate with a member of the Israeli army,” he told the rabbis.”
John Philips
Rabbis Hazan and Mintzburg at Legion headquarters, negotiating a cease fire, May 1948
